Hemisquaramide tweezers, a new family of H-bond donor organocatalysts, are reported. The catalysts could be synthesized within two steps. Among them, H-8-binaphthyl-linked hemisquaramide 7 markedly accelerated the synthesis of cyclic carbonates from epoxides and CO2. The reactions proceeded well under mild and solvent-free conditions. Kinetic resolution was also achieved at -20 degrees C (s = 3.0). The adjustable bite angle and orientation of the two NH groups of the catalysts are important for the high activity.
